Variant summary

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PM1PM2PM5PP3_StrongPP5_Very_Strong

The NM_000159.4(GCDH):c.769C>T(p.Arg257Trp)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000155 in 1,613,976 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ely pathogenic (★★).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. R257Q) has been classified as Pathogenic.

Genes affected
GCDH (HGNC:4189): (glutaryl-CoA dehydrogenase) The protein encoded by this gene belongs to the acyl-CoA dehydrogenase family. It catalyzes the oxidative decarboxylation of glutaryl-CoA to crotonyl-CoA and CO(2) in the degradative pathway of L-lysine, L-hydroxylysine, and L-tryptophan metabolism. It uses electron transfer flavoprotein as its electron acceptor. The enzyme exists in the mitochondrial matrix as a homotetramer of 45-kD subunits. Mutations in this gene result in the metabolic disorder glutaric aciduria type 1, which is also known as glutaric acidemia type I. Alternative splicing of this gene results in multiple transcript variants. A related pseudogene has been identified on chromosome 12. [provided by RefSeq, Mar 2013]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ingWomen's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orpJan 12, 2024Variant summary: GCDH c.769C>T (p.Arg257Trp) results in a non-conservative amino acid change located in the Acyl-CoA oxidase/dehydrogenase, middle domain (IPR006091) of the encoded protein sequence. Five of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 2e-05 in 251274 control chromosomes. c.769C>T has been reported in the literature in multiple homozygous and compound heterozygous individuals affected with Glutaric Acidemia Type 1 (e.g. Gupta_2015, Bell_2011, Lin_2016, Wang_2014). These data indicate that the variant is very likely to be associated with disease. To our knowledge, no experimental evidence demonstrating an impact on protein function has been reported. The following publications have been ascertained in the context of this evaluation (PMID: 21228398, 25762492, 30904546, 24332224).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 188872).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ic. -
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eOct 08, 2023This sequence change replaces arginine, which is basic and polar, with tryptophan, which is neutral and slightly polar, at codon 257 of the GCDH protein (p.Arg257Trp). This variant is present in population databases (rs766518430, gnomAD 0.01%). This missense change has been observed in individual(s) with biochemical or enzymatic findings that are highly specific for glutaric aciduria type I (PMID: 9600243, 10699052, 15505393, 18683078, 19433437, 21176883, 21228398, 22728054, 24332224, 25762492; Invitae). 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 188872). Advanced modeling of protein sequence and biophysical properties (such as structural, functional, and spatial information, amino acid conservation, physicochemical variation, residue mobility, and thermodynamic stability) performed at Invitae indicates that this missense variant is expected to disrupt GCDH protein function. For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. -
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ingLaboratory for Molecular Medicine, Mass General Brigham Personalized MedicineAug 30, 2022The p.Arg257Trp variant in GCDH has been reported in at least 9 individuals with glutaric acidemia type 1 and segregated with disease in at least 2 affected individuals from 2 families (Bijarnia 2008 PMID: 18683078, Harting 2009 PMID: 19433437, Mushimoto 2011 PMID: 21176883, Viau 2012 PMID: 22728054, Wang 2014 PMID: 24332224, Schwartz 1998 PMID: 9600243, Lin 2021 PMID: 34344405, Spenger 2021 PMID: 34207159, Paria 2022 PMID: 35662016). It has also been identified in 0.004% (3/68022) of European chromosomes by gnomAD (http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org). Functional analyses of these individuals showed enzyme deficiency of GCDH (Schwartz 1998 PMID: 9600243, Harting 2009 PMID: 19433437, Mushimoto 2011 PMID: 21176883). This variant has also been reported in ClinVar (Variation ID 188872). Computational prediction tools and conservation analyses suggest that this variant may impact the protein, though this information is not predictive enough to determine pathogenicity. Another variant involving this codon (p.Arg257Gln) has been identified in individuals with glutaric acidemia and have been classified as pathogenic by other laboratories. In summary, this variant meets criteria to be classified as pathogenic for autosomal recessive glutaric acidemia type 1. ACMG/AMP Criteria applied: PM3_Strong, PM5, PP1_Moderate, PM2_Supporting, PP3. -
